Sandboxie Plus v1.2.6 x64
Windows 10 21H2 x64 fully updated
Microsoft Defender Antivirus

Column headers are not displayed correctly on the top left panel, while those in the top right panel are correctly displayed.

What can I do to display them correctly? I already tried the "Reset Columns" + the "Reset all GUI options" features without success.

I used these steps to fix my issue:

  1. Rename Sandboxie-Plus.ini as Sandboxie-Plus_old.ini
  2. Run Sandman.exe and exit from it.
  3. Delete the new created Sandboxie-Plus.ini
  4. Rename Sandboxie-Plus_old.ini as Sandboxie-Plus.ini

I'll keep this open in case there is something that could be improved with the reset feature or elsewhere.
